Output 3c675896192dafe1e39826fb5af7a86630bc992caaa8d15479b4acba75e68070:2

value
2489652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0793d415f9b43a4634f0a4e297da4a48ccdf1f0 OP_EQUALVERIFY OP_CHECKSIG
address
1MTubpiqqQR1BD5dPkkXuAc9QnRM96LMc9
transaction
3c675896192dafe1e39826fb5af7a86630bc992caaa8d15479b4acba75e68070
spent
true